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54196328164 245545298 80 3152951678 1972
8158 732671043
8158 732671043
95 34 98 46
All about undefined
Interested in learning more?
8158 732671043
95 34 98 46
See more
58197743569 2314476 3235609
2247662276 78608168 920253 483785
See more
482185 7142 61524368
025448 15 33035892094 680280 44
See more